Advantage
Ultrasonic is widely used throughout industries to remove difficult contaminants from
the parts during or after manufacturing process which might require a stage of
cleaning before the next process. In general, if an item can be cleaned with liquid, it
can be cleaned much faster and more thoroughly with an ultrasonic cleaner. Compared
to traditional solvent/scrubbing methods of cleaning in a parts washer, our ultrasonic
cleaner:
More effective at removing contamination
Get the results you want faster
Save employee time by enabling 'switch on and leave' cleaning
Are heated to allow cleaning solvents to work more effectively
Use mechanical timers for simplicity, precision and longevity
Produce less mess during use
Less chemistry
Reproducible result
For better cleaning effect:
The item should be immersed well into the water.(do not exceed the “MAX”
mark)
Warm water( never hot or boiling) and a small amount of washing up liquid will
help increase the cleaning performance.
Make sure there is good space around each part you put in the tank,The more
items that you place in the tank the less efficiently it will clean. It is not advised
to overlap items, If lay items one on top of the other the system doesn’t work
the way it's supposed to.
Basket use. Do not put items directly into the bottom of the tank, better cleaning
effect with a suitable basket. A metal basket absorbs less ultrasonic energy at
about 8%.
Temperature: The higher temperature the better cleaning effect. However, when
temperature exceed 70℃~80, cleaning effect will be affect. The best
temperature we suggest is 40℃~60.
